Header image error with Author role

Open ethicalrevolution opened this issue 1 year ago • 4 comments

Quick summary

Even if I try to upload an image that is the correct dimensions for the profile header image I am asked to crop the image (no option to do otherwise) and when clicking the button to do so I get an error. This happens when I am an Author, but not when I am an Administrator in Wordpress. (ActivityPub is enabled for Author role.)

Steps to reproduce

  1. Logged in as an Author, go to Profile page in back end of Wordpress site.
  2. Under the ActivityPub header click on ‘Choose a Header Image’.
  3. Pick image and click on ‘Set as Header Image’.
  4. Goes to cropping page even if image is already cropped to exact size. Only option is to click ‘Crop Image’.
  5. When I do so I get an error which says, “There has been an error cropping your image.”

What you expected to happen

The image should become my header image, as it does when I try with an Admin role log in.

What actually happened

Error message received.
